Third Geodetic Levelling, England & Wales (1950-68)
This flush bracket was used during the Third geodetic levelling, England & Wales. It was included on the Patrington to Flamborough levelling line. The surveyor's description was SW face, 8' SE of W angle of outbuilding at Bewick Hall Farm.
